++/**
++ * Convert a string from DNS escaping to LDAP escaping.
++ * The Input string dns_str is expected to be the result of dns_name_tostring().
++ * The DNS label can contain any binary data as described in
++ * http://tools.ietf.org/html/rfc2181#section-11 .
++ *
++ * DNS escaping uses form   "\123" = ASCII value 123 (decimal)
++ * LDAP escaping users form "\7b"  = ASCII value 7b (hexadecimal)
++ *
++ * Input (DNS escaped) example  : _aaa,bbb\255\000ccc.555.ddd-eee
++ * Output (LDAP escaped) example: _aaa\2cbbb\ff\00ccc.555.ddd-eee
++ *
++ * The DNS to text functions from ISC libraries do not convert certain
++ * characters (e.g. ","). This function converts \123 form to \7b form in all
++ * cases. Other characters (not escaped by ISC libraries) will be additionally
++ * converted to the LDAP escape form.
++ * Input characters [a-zA-Z0-9._-] are left in raw ASCII form.
++ *
++ * If dns_str consists only of the characters in the [a-zA-Z0-9._-] set, it
++ * will be checked & copied to the output buffer, without any additional escaping.
++ */
